Summary

The September 1958 Beaver Beacon offers sympathy after three deaths: Bernadine Grossi of Chicago Heights, Henry Allen’s mother in Cleveland, and Agnes O’Donnell, an island-born woman who died in Traverse City at age 79 and was buried in Holy Cross Cemetery.

Evidence limits

These are newspaper sympathy notices, not civil, cemetery, or complete family records.

Offers sympathy to the family of Bernadine Grossi of Chicago Heights, who died August 10; Henry Allen after his mother died in Cleveland; and relatives of Agnes O’Donnell, who died August 31 at Munson Hospital in Traverse City at age 79. It identifies the Grossi family’s cabin in Little Sand Bay and reports Agnes as island-born, a former Detroit and Owosso resident, a Holy Cross parish, Altar Society, and Third Order member, buried in Holy Cross Cemetery. It does not provide civil records, full obituaries, or complete family identities.
